DESCRIPTION
The LT
®
1512 is a 500kHz current mode switching regulator
specially configured to create a constant-current/constant-
voltage battery charger. In addition to the usual voltage
feedback node, it has a current sense feedback circuit for
accurately controlling output current of a flyback or SEPIC
(Single-Ended Primary Inductance Converter) topology
charger. These topologies allow the current sense circuit
to be ground referred and completely separated from the
battery itself, simplifying battery switching and system
grounding problems. In addition, these topologies allow
charging even when the input voltage is lower than the
battery voltage.
Maximum switch current on the LT1512 is 1.5A. This allows
battery charging currents up to 1A for a single lithium-ion
cell. Accuracy of 1% in constant-voltage mode is perfect
for lithium battery applications. Charging current can be
easily programmed for all battery types.

Charger Input Voltage May Be Higher, Equal to or
Lower Than Battery Voltage
Charges Any Number of Cells Up to 30V*
1% Voltage Accuracy for Rechargeable Lithium
Batteries
500kHz Switching Frequency Minimizes
Inductor Size
100mV Current Sense Voltage for High Efficiency
Battery Can Be Directly Grounded
Charging Current Easily Programmable or Shut Down
